Why would you question the player or his agent? Moving to a bigger club in the same division (Dundee, Thistle) or a small-sized club in a higher league (Livi) seems to be perfectly logical career step to me. I don’t think he’s good enough to be walking into the starting lineup at an established first tier side; but for natural career progression & financial stability, the clubs listed make perfect sense. Ayr fans seem to be putting far too much value into current league position as a measurement of club status. We have been an absolute shambles on the park for the past couple of years and you have been very good but it takes more than a couple of up or down years to change the hierarchy of clubs in Scottish football. Players and their agents will always put more stock in club size (and thus the money available) than short-term fortunes. 2 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
